New Delhi, January 28: The tennis star Novak Djokovic on Sunday recognized the stellar performance he needed to put in to defeat Spaniard Rafael Nadal for his record seventh Australian Open title. Despite having won 14 other Grand Slam titles, including three consecutive trophies by defeating Nadal in the final of the 2011 Wimbledon, the 2011 US Open and the nearly six-hour at the Australian Open championship 2012 match, Djokovic singled out his most recent title, reports media.


"It ranks right at the top. Under the circumstances, playing against Nadal, such an important match, it s amazing," Djokovic said after prevailing over the former world No. 1 in just two hours and four minutes.

Djokovic was untouchable throughout his 53rd match against Nadal, as he faced a lone break point, winning 40 out of 50 first serve points he put in play.

"I wasn t playing well, I wasn t feeling good on the court, I was questioning everything," he said. "I was doubting whether I would be able to play everyone on this level, because I didn t know to what extent the operation of my elbow would affect my game," Djokovic added.
